📖 This series is EVERYTHING. I absolutely adore Hannah’s writing and this entire family and I’m so sad it’s over, but she gave me everything I could have ever wanted for this last book. I am a Noah girlie through and through, give me a moody broken boy and I’m hooked. BUTTTT Hannah’s golden retriever sweeties have been working their way under my skin and into my heart… between Johnnie and Jamie, I’m wondering if I’m a changed woman lol! Jamie is absolute perfection. He is kind, generous, compassionate, friendly, loyal, and he just so happens to be a HOT as sin football player. Blakey is also fabulous! I adore grumpy/black cat FMCs, and she’s a gorgeous mid size girl which I LOVE! She is guarded for a good reason and has a ton of responsibility on her young shoulders. Her and her brother have the best relationship, and I love how Jamie interacts with Nathan. I had a smile on my face for so much of this book!

🎧 Amy Hall was the PERFECT Blakely! She absolutely nailed the grumpy demeanor and self consciousness that Blakely felt throughout the story. Her deeper pitch and smooth timbre are so easy to listen to and unique to her. 
Alex Kydd sounded fantastic as Jamie! He really does an incredible job delivering the high energy required for golden retriever characters like Jamie. His Canadian accent and warm timbre are perfect for the character. I also think Alex has really elevated his female voices!
